Paul Gillings is a qualified Sports Performance Analyst and mad about darts! He has a Masters degree from the University of Wales Institute in Cardiff (UWIC) in the Performance Analysis of Sport and also has a degree in Football Studies from Southampton Solent University. The football studies degree covered a range of subjects including, coaching, nutrition, health and fitness and sports psychology. Paul has worked with AFC Bournemouth Centre of Excellence, Gloucestershire County Cricket Club and Bath City Football Club. More recently he has been working with Pro Anthony Urmston-Toft and researching areas that can help dart players of all standards to improve.
Andrew Humphrey started throwing darts about thirty years ago. he hit his first 180 when he was seven or eight. He started playing super league in about 1990 for Lincolnshire and has played county darts for a few years and enjoyed a season in the premiership.
Several years ago he was keen to have a complete career change and decided to go back to College and University to pursue an occupation that he was going to be passionate about. Andrew embarked on a Sport and Exercise Science course (FDSc) which he passed. He then followed this up with a BSc in the same discipline.
The course involved many hours honing coaching skills, analysing sporting techniques, sports injuries, injury prevention, and intervention strategies to improve performance. Now through the Darts Coaching website and our performance improvement site the Darts Performance Centre Andrew is able to bring his knowledge of sports science to the sport that he loves.
